Hair Care Tips for Monsoon

Looking after your hair during the monsoon can be a challenge, with humidity and rain causing damage. But don’t worry, with the right approach, you can keep your locks healthy and strong despite the season’s challenges. Here are some handy tips to help:

1. Avoid Combing Wet Hair

Wet hair is more delicate and prone to breakage, so it’s best to avoid combing immediately after washing or getting caught in the rain. Wait until your hair dries naturally or use a soft towel to remove excess water, then detangle with a wide-toothed comb for gentler care.

2. Oil Your Hair Weekly

Oiling your hair once or twice a week is essential in the monsoon. It helps retain moisture in your hair follicles and keeps frizz under control. Massage warm coconut or jojoba oil into your scalp for a nourishing boost.

3. Choose Chemical-Free Hair Products

Stay away from shampoos and conditioners containing harsh chemicals like parabens and sulfates. These can weaken the hair roots over time and lead to hair fall. Instead, opt for gentler, herbal or sulphate-free products to keep your scalp healthy and itch-free.

4. Nourish Your Hair from Within

Your diet plays a significant role in hair health. Include nutrient-rich foods like nuts, seeds, beans, and dry fruits for healthy fats, along with important nutrients like protein, iron, and calcium. These will encourage stronger, healthier hair growth by nourishing it from the inside.

5. Keep Your Hair Dry and Clean

Rainwater often contains pollutants and dust particles, leading to an itchy scalp, dandruff, or even infections like ringworms. Try to keep your hair dry during sudden downpours. But if your hair does get wet, wash it promptly with a mild shampoo to remove harmful residues from the rain.

Use Natural Home Remedies

Harness the power of natural ingredients right from your kitchen! Simple DIY hair masks can work wonders to protect your hair and maintain its shine. Here are some easy remedies to try:

  • Neem and Turmeric Paste: Keeps the scalp fresh and dandruff-free.
  • Curry Leaves and Fenugreek Seed Paste: Strengthens roots and reduces hair fall.
  • Hibiscus and Lemon Juice Mask: Restores shine and prevents itchiness.
  • Aloe Vera Gel Mask: Provides hydration and soothes the scalp.
  • Coconut and Jojoba Oil Massage: Deeply nourishes for frizz-free hair.
